Tyre defects and damage: HGVs, buses and trailers

4 May 2026

DVSA has issued guidance aimed at vehicle operators or maintenance inspectors to help with the making of consistent decisions about tyre wear, defects and damage.

The guidance provides details of how tyre defects and damage on heavy goods vehicles (HGVs), buses and trailers will be dealt with at roadside inspections and MOTs (annual tests).
